Immigration and new citizenship

The social and demographic reality of the city has changed over the years. The arrival of new citizens has modified the social environment of our city and, given these changes, the City Council has developed municipal policies and actions to promote the integration of people of foreign origin, social cohesion and coexistence in the city.

This diversity poses new challenges for all citizens, in various areas of action, which opens up a new axis of work towards an active and socially cohesive city that advances towards equal duties and rights.

The Population Register Office is the free service of the Reus City Council that offers information and management of municipal procedures relating to the population register, being the window through which you must register in Reus. Registering serves to prove your residence in the city and facilitates access to healthcare, schools and other services.
